
Andrew Privette enhanced the Speech Synthesis sample code in the googleapis/google-cloud-php repository, focusing on improving maintainability and clarity for PHP developers. He restructured the initialization of the TextToSpeechClient and transitioned the sample to use a SynthesizeSpeechRequest, which organizes parameters more clearly and reduces the risk of misconfiguration. Andrew also updated the related documentation to reflect these changes, supporting better onboarding for new contributors. His work centered on PHP and documentation, with an emphasis on code clarity and developer experience. The scope was focused, delivering a single feature enhancement that modernized the sample and improved its usability for the community.

April 2025 monthly summary for googleapis/google-cloud-php: Focused on delivering a feature enhancement to the Speech Synthesis sample code. Improved initialization of TextToSpeechClient and switched to using a SynthesizeSpeechRequest for clearer parameter organization, resulting in a clearer, more maintainable sample. This work supports docs modernization and developer onboarding, reducing potential misconfigurations. The change is captured in commit 56bcaba154920edbd19c23891fa5682ed58865ab, with related documentation update in (#8230).
April 2025 monthly summary for googleapis/google-cloud-php: Focused on delivering a feature enhancement to the Speech Synthesis sample code. Improved initialization of TextToSpeechClient and switched to using a SynthesizeSpeechRequest for clearer parameter organization, resulting in a clearer, more maintainable sample. This work supports docs modernization and developer onboarding, reducing potential misconfigurations. The change is captured in commit 56bcaba154920edbd19c23891fa5682ed58865ab, with related documentation update in (#8230).
Overview of all repositories you've contributed to across your timeline